1. What Makes an MBA in E-Commerce & Digital Marketing Unique?

Such a programme differs from a standard MBA in several ways:

  • Specialised focus: Beyond core MBA courses (finance, strategy, HR, operations), you’ll take modules specific to digital marketing (SEO/SEM, social media, email campaigns, influencer & affiliate marketing) and e-commerce (online retail models, marketplace operations, payment systems, supply chain & logistics in digital trade).
    For example, an online MBA in e-commerce lists subjects such as “Digital Marketing, SEO & SEM”, “UX/UI for E-Commerce Platforms”, “Marketplace Operations & Seller Management”, “Cross-Border E-Commerce & International Trade”. iiceindia.in+1
  • Tools and platforms: You’ll gain hands-on exposure to tools like Google Analytics, e-commerce platforms (Shopify, Magento), social-media ad platforms, modules on mobile marketing and digital analytics. For example, one programme emphasises “Google Ads, Meta Business Suite, Shopify, Google Analytics.” University Vidya
  • Alignment with digital economy: With e-commerce volumes, digital marketing spending, and online consumer behaviour growing rapidly, companies seek managers who understand digital-first business models, analytics, online customer journeys, and multi-channel marketing.
  • Career-ready roles: After such an MBA, you’re positioned for jobs like Digital Marketing Manager, E-Commerce Manager, Marketplace Strategist, Growth Hacker, Online Business Analyst, Social Media Strategist etc. For example, one course lists careers: “Digital Marketing Managers, Social Media Strategists, E-commerce Managers, SEO/SEM Specialists.” University Vidya

2. Top Programmes in India for this MBA Specialisation

Here are some of the strong programmes in India that focus on e-commerce & digital marketing within an MBA format:

  • Jain University – Online MBA in Digital Marketing & E-commerce
    This is a UGC-entitled, NAAC A++ rated institution. The programme is 2 years (4 semesters). It combines core MBA modules with digital marketing and e-commerce specialisation. It emphasises flexibility for working professionals (live + recorded lectures). Fee ~ ₹1.96 lakh. University Vidya+1
  • **Manipal University Jaipur (Online MBA – Digital Marketing)
    The Online MBA Digital Marketing programme from Manipal (MUJ) offers a full online degree, globally recognized, and fee ~ ₹1.75 lakh for Indian nationals. Online Manipal
  • **Indira Gandhi National Open University (IGNOU) – MBA in Digital Marketing & E-Commerce
    This is a distance/online mode programme covering digital marketing fundamentals, e-commerce business models, digital payments and consumer analytics. College Vidya
  • **Delhi University School of Open Learning (DU-SOL) – MBA (Digital Marketing & E-Commerce)
    Offered in Open/Distance mode, duration 2 years (with flexibility up to 4 years), tuition range approx. ₹40,000 to ₹3,00,000 depending on category and mode. dusolonline.com

3. Eligibility, Duration, Fees & What to Look For

Eligibility

  • Bachelor’s degree in any discipline from a recognized university (often with 50% marks, eligibility may relax for reserved categories). For example, Jain’s programme states “Applicants must have a bachelor’s degree in any discipline.” Vidyarishi+1
  • Some programmes may ask for minimal work experience for advanced/executive MBA versions, but many online versions allow fresh graduates.

Duration

  • Standard full-time is 2 years (4 semesters).
  • Distance/online modes often allow longer completion time (3-4 years) depending on student pace (e.g., DU-SOL allows up to 4 years). dusolonline.com

Fee

  • Examples: Jain’s online MBA fee ~ ₹1.96 lakh. University Vidya
  • Manipal’s online MBA Digital Marketing ~ ₹1.75 lakh for full 2-year programme for Indian nationals. Online Manipal
  • DU-SOL’s ODL programme fee range ~ ₹40,000 to ₹3,00,000 (depending on mode/category) for MBA in Digital Marketing & E-Commerce. dusolonline.com

What to Look For

  • Verify recognition: Ensure the university is accredited (UGC, NAAC, etc.) and the online/distance mode is permitted.
  • Curriculum relevance: Does the programme cover e-commerce operations, digital marketing tools, analytics, mobile marketing, business models for online platforms?
  • Practical exposure: Projects, case studies, tool-based assignments, internships (if applicable).
  • Flexibility: For online formats, check live/recorded lectures, asynchronous access, support for working professionals.
  • Placement/industry linkage: Does the institution support career services, tie-ups with firms in digital marketing/e-commerce, and alumni network?
  • Cost vs ROI: Fee should align with expected career uplift; data on placement outcomes is a plus.

4. Career Opportunities After MBA in E-Commerce & Digital Marketing

With this specialization, your career options expand into high-growth, digital-centric business areas. Some typical roles and sectors include:

  • Roles: Digital Marketing Manager, E-Commerce Manager, Marketplace Operations Lead, SEO/SEM Specialist, Social Media Strategist, Growth Hacker, Online Business Analyst, Content & Affiliate Marketing Manager. (e.g., Jain’s programme lists many of these roles). University Vidya
  • Sectors: E-commerce platforms (Amazon, Flipkart, Shopify-based companies), retail/consumer goods going online, digital agencies, startups in digital first businesses, fintech with digital customer acquisition, global e-commerce export firms.
  • Skills needed: Digital campaign planning, platform strategy (marketplace, direct-to-consumer), analytics & metrics, customer behaviour online, mobile-first marketing, cross-border digital trade, logistics & supply chain for e-commerce.
  • Why good ROI: As businesses invest heavily in digital user acquisition, online sales, and digital transformation, professionals with both management acumen + digital skills are in demand.
